I didn't have the issue to your extent. For me, it only happened if I used OnStar and they sent turn-by-turn directions instead of loading the destination into my Nav unit. When they did that, everything froze like yours did, but turning the vehicle off, opening the door, closing and locking the door, then wandering around for an hour, unlocking, opening, starting and everything was back to normal.

I came by that sequence the hard way. The hour of letting it sit after locking the door was the difference maker.

Took the truck in and the dealership re-loaded the software. Took three tries (4 hours) to properly complete. Hasn't had that issue since BUT I've only used turn-by-turn once. They've sent directions to the Nav unit every other time.

Yours sounds severe enough that a radio replacement might be in order. And, yeah, it takes a while to get the part thanks to just-in-time, as-necessary assembly lines. They just don't HAVE extras.

Default Both of my MyLink radios exhibit the same problem.

I have two Chevrolet vehicles with MyLink Radios, and both exhibit this same problem, plus additional problems, all of which started occuring after the Chime Recall and re-programming. I have been working for over 3 months with my local Chevrolet dealer attempting to resolve the problems, but so far, there have been no solutions that worked.
In addition to the radios locking up while using OnStar Turn-by-turn navigation, there is also a problem when trying to listen to music stored on a USB drive. When listening to an Album, if the car is shut off and the driver exits the vehicle, when she returns to the car, the next song played is always the same, and seems to be the second song in the first album (alphabetically) on the USB drive.)
Before the Chime Recall, the radio continued on the same album, as it should, but somehow, with the new software, the radio now forgets which album it was playing, which is annoying, since it always reverts to the same track. (which doesn't happen to be my favorite song anymore)
Another problem that started after the initial "MyLink recall" is that now, the time synch does not work. When I originally got the cars, the radio could be set to automatically synchronize the time. This feature no longer works on either of my MyLink radios. Such a simple thing, but highly annoying.

This might sound silly, but try a different dealership. While in Tampa, I had to hit the dealership for an OBD issue and, while there, the service adviser said, "You're about 5 updates behind on your MyLink system. Want us to update that?" That's been six months, ago, and I haven't had a MyLink issue since. ( Haven't tried your USB music thing, though) The original dealership kept insisting no updates were available. They'd re-flash the same version I had and hope for the best.

There is no fix. I've had my Chevrolet Spark to three dealers trying to get the problem fixed. They cannot duplicate the problem, even though I have written up in the work order, exactly how to cause the problem. I have also driven out of a dealership that could not duplicate the problem, had onstar download a route, then driven back into the dealership with the radio locked up, and asked (sarcastically) why they couldn't duplicate the problem.
The reason this is happening is that some programming change has placed operating code in the same area of memory where Onstar places route data,, which causes the program to freeze. Dealers are not equipped to solve software problems, and G.M. doesn't find it profitable to fix software problems.
